School

Foster parents often ask about their role in regards to school. Note that foster parents are responsible for ensuring that their child(ren) are doing well in school.

It may be very difficult for the child to concentrate and to excel in school, given the trauma they have experienced, but through the care and support received from foster parents, many children are successful in school.

Please keep the following:

  1. Report Cards
  2. IEP forms (for children in special education)
  3. Any awards or certificates
  4. Concerns about attendance

 

HOMEWORK

It is recommended that you establish a place for the child to do homework where you can supervise that homework is actually being completed.  We also recommend that you establish a homework hour. 

If the child states that there is no homework that day, have the child read or review math problems. This seems to remove the incentive for lying about homework, as the child has to remain for the homework hour anyway.
